Formula
cubic millimeters per millisecond = cubic kilometer per minutes × 1.666667e+13
This factor comes from each unit's defined relationship to the category's base unit: 1 cubic kilometer per minutes equals 16666666.6667 base units, and 1 cubic millimeter per millisecond equals 0.000001 base units, so dividing one by the other gives the direct cubic kilometer per minutes-to-cubic millimeter per millisecond factor of 1.666667e+13.

What's the difference between volumetric and mass flow rate?
Volumetric flow rate measures the volume of fluid passing a point per unit time (for example, liters per second). Mass flow rate measures the mass instead. For a fluid of constant density the two are directly proportional, but for compressible fluids like gases, mass flow is often the more meaningful quantity.
